Disastrous summer holiday in South Tyrol. Odd Gustav Mahler lovers, crazy soccer fans and suspicious villagers: In its fifth case, the popular South Tyrolean duo investigates in the Puster Valley. A phone call disturbs the summer peace in the Questura in Bolzano. Ispettore Saltapepe, who is on vacation in Dobbiaco, asks Commissario Grauner for help: In the place where SSC Napoli always trains in July, a young player had disappeared. The Commissario finds nothing more boring than soccer. He is interested in cows. And classical music - so it's fitting that the annual Gustav Mahler Music Weeks are taking place in the Pustertal Valley. When he arrives there, he unexpectedly ends up at a lively hotel room party of Napoli players, who have more than good things to say about the missing man. When a gruesome discovery is made in the trunk of a parked car and the entire village is looking for a shepherd boy, the investigators suspect: nobody plays by the rules here.
